代码改变世界

浏览器兼容发现与笔记(2)——div

2012-02-16 09:29 by 呦菜, 238 阅读, 0 推荐, 收藏, 编辑
摘要:1. div自适应高度,设置了一个最小的高度:min-height:500px;结果发现在IE8下面是不适用的,修改一下:min-height:500px;height:auto;/*IE里高度自动*/height:500px;/*再为IE设置一个固定高度值*/这样就可以啦~~ 阅读全文

bug笔记之——setTimeout

2012-02-15 16:03 by 呦菜, 279 阅读, 0 推荐, 收藏, 编辑
摘要:写了这样一段代码://应用jquery UI的弹出层$('#dialog p').html(msg.msg);$('#dialog').dialog('open');setTimeout(“$('#dialog').dialog('close');”,2000);location.reload();本意是弹出层在两秒后自动关闭,然后再刷新页面,但是结果发现在ie 中根本不弹出就刷新了,产生这一悲剧的是没有了解setTimeout的工作原理 Javascript中的函数调用是通过堆栈实现的。$('#dialo 阅读全文

浏览器兼容发现与笔记(1)——input

2012-02-15 14:37 by 呦菜, 240 阅读, 0 推荐, 收藏, 编辑
摘要:1.在ie浏览器中,input为text和passport时的长度是不一样的,如图:原因是text和passwod默认的文字是不一样的,所以只要设置统一的文字格式就可以了:如代码:input{ font-family:Verdana, Geneva, sans-serif;}2.input输入框的长度可以用width来设定,但是在IE浏览器中width是不起作用的,所以IE浏览器需要设置size属性:<input type="text" name="authcode" size="5"> 阅读全文

转自百度文库——Jsunit教程

2012-02-10 17:59 by 呦菜, 723 阅读, 1 推荐, 收藏, 编辑
摘要:一 环境配置(1)从http://www.jsunit.net/上下载JsUnit zip文件,其大部分“核心”都在jsunit/app目录中,jsUnitCore.jsjsUnitTracer.jsjsUnitTestManager.js等(2)解压后,可以使用testRunner.html来运行jsunit/tests目录中找到的任何测试页。二 如何编写测试(1)函数要求(2)注意: 1)测试页中可以包含多个其他函数或javeScript,但是如果把测试函数放在单独的JavaScript文件中,就需要使用exposeTestFunctionNames()方法, 使JsUnit找到测试函数。 阅读全文

div自适应高度 转自百度文库

2012-02-07 14:54 by 呦菜, 577 阅读, 0 推荐, 收藏, 编辑
摘要:DIV高度自适应及注意问题积累了一些经验,总结出一些关于div高度自适应的技巧,希望有助于大家,转载请标明出处,谢谢。一、DIV高度自适应(父div高度随子div的高度改变而改变)1、如果父div不定义height、子div均为标准流的时候,父div的height随内容的变化而变化,实现父div高度随子div的高度改变而改变。代码:<style type="text/css"> #aa{border:#000000 solid 5px} #bb{border:#00ffff solid 5px;} #cc{border:#0033CC solid 5px} &l 阅读全文

在A窗口中打开B窗口,在B窗口中操作完以后关闭B窗口,同时自动刷新A窗口

2012-01-31 10:09 by 呦菜, 443 阅读, 0 推荐, 收藏, 编辑
摘要:function closeWin(){ hasClosed = true; window.opener.location="javascript:reloadPage();"; window.opener=null; window.close();}function reloadPage(){ history.go(0); document.execCommand("refresh") document.location = document.location; document.location.reload();} 阅读全文

获取url参数

2012-01-05 18:18 by 呦菜, 238 阅读, 0 推荐, 收藏, 编辑
摘要:/*------------------------------获取url参数--------------------------------*/function getParam(paramName){ paramValue = ""; isFound = false; if (this.location.search.indexOf("?") == 0 && this.location.search.indexOf("=")>1) { arrSource = unescape(this.location.se 阅读全文

浏览器中table有光标

2012-01-05 15:18 by 呦菜, 468 阅读, 0 推荐, 收藏, 编辑
摘要:用一个table布局。其中有输入框,结果发现输入框以外的table获取焦点会有光标显示,在浏览器中打开然后按F7就可以了。。 阅读全文

对一个PhoneGap技术客户端运行图的理解

2011-12-27 17:52 by 呦菜, 762 阅读, 0 推荐, 收藏, 编辑
摘要:郁闷,刚刚快要写完了,结果断电。。。。然后就悲剧了。。。再写一遍吧先上图:先了解一下Webview:1、WebView组件实质是移动设备的内置浏览器 WebView这个内置浏览器特性是Web能被打包成本地客户端的基础,可方便的用HTML5、CSS3页面布局,这是移动Web技术的优势相对于原生开发。简单说在手机中内置了一款高性能webkit内核浏览器,在SDK中封装为一个叫做WebView组件。此处再来介绍一下webkit:现在浏览器的内核引擎主要有: Trident: IE 以Trident 作为内核引擎; Gecko: Firefox 是基于 Gecko 开发; WebKit: S... 阅读全文

jquery mobile使用时dialog样式不稳定的解决方法

2011-12-23 14:04 by 呦菜, 732 阅读, 0 推荐, 收藏, 编辑
摘要:在使用jquery mobile的dialog时,有时候虽然在浏览器上没有任何问题,但是在手机上会出现获取焦点时样式会很乱,例如按钮变大等,这时你只需要在html里加一句<meta name="viewport" content="target-densityDpi=device-dpi, width=device-width, height=device-height, initial-scale=1.0, maximum-scale=1.0, minimum-scale=1.0, user-scalable=no" />就可以了~~~将此 阅读全文